"Bring Your Own Ammo" Top 5 Page for this destination Iraq Packing List Tip by american_tourister
Iraq What to Pack: 4 reviews and 4 photos
Luggage and bags: You need something with straps that you can carry as a backpack. Wheeled luggage is useless on crushed rock and river rock. Cordura Nylon is best. You can beat on it, cut it, and run in sand storms with it and still wash and use it. Most of us use Bug Out Bags.
Clothing/Shoes/Weather Gear: Heavy duty clothing from good manufacturers is a must. Columbia, 5.11, Timberland, any of the top brands but it must be ruigged construction and able to withstand this harsh, harsh environment.
Toiletries and Medical Supplies: AFEES carries just about anything you need. Bring a weeks supply and restock here.
Photo Equipment: I use a DSLR now but in the early days I had a sereies of cheap digital cameras as the weather just beat them up. Don't bring anything you can't afford to replace.
Camping/Beach/Outdoor Gear: Living here is camping! Everything is a hoot!
